研究実績の概要 |
The first project: In this research work, the polystyrene-cross-linking bisphosphine ligand PS-DPPBz was effective for the Ir-catalyzed reversible acceptorless dehydrogenation/hydrogenation of N-heterocycles. Notably, this protocol is applicable to the dehydrogenation of N-substituted indoline derivatives with various N-substituents with different electronic and steric natures. A reaction pathway involving oxidative addition of an N-adjacent C(sp3)-H bond to a bisphosphine-coordinated Ir(I) center is proposed for the dehydrogenation of N-substituted substrates. (in manuscript) The second project: I have developed interpenetrating double networks for hydrogen storage carriers based on heterocyclic C(sp3)-H bond activation.

今後の研究の推進方策 |
When I finish the project of acceptorless dehydrogenation, I will focus on design new material of interpenetrating networks. Then I will develop new asymmetric functionalization of heterocycles.
